Web23 de mar. de 2024 · Print. The House of Borgia was a noble family that rose to prominence during the 15 th and 16 th centuries. Originally from Spain, the family established itself in Italy, where they played an important role in the country’s affairs. On the one hand, they were great patrons of the arts, and contributed substantially to the Italian Renaissance.
